Course structure

• Foundations of Community Engagement and Food Security
• Sustainable Agriculture and Food Systems
• Participatory Approaches in Community Development
• Policy and Advocacy for Food Security
• Nutrition and Health in Vulnerable Communities
• Conflict Resolution and Stakeholder Collaboration
• Monitoring and Evaluation of Food Security Programs
• Climate Change and Resilience in Food Systems
• Gender and Social Inclusion in Food Security Initiatives
• Resource Mobilization and Project Management for Food Security

Career path

Community Food Coordinator: Leads local food initiatives, ensuring access to nutritious food for underserved communities. High demand in urban and rural areas.

Food Security Analyst: Analyzes data to identify food insecurity trends and recommends actionable solutions. Growing role in government and NGOs.

Sustainable Agriculture Specialist: Promotes eco-friendly farming practices to enhance food security. Key role in agricultural and environmental sectors.

Nutrition Outreach Officer: Educates communities on healthy eating habits and food resource management. Vital for public health programs.

Policy Advisor for Food Systems: Develops policies to improve food distribution and sustainability. Critical for shaping national food security strategies.
